The Nursing Supervisor is responsible for the delivery of care and service to clients and ensures compliance with internal and external standards of practice. They coordinate clinical education and in-service activities as requested. Primary Duties

Assess or arrange for the initial and ongoing assessment of clients requiring licensed and unlicensed care and service as appropriate. Develop and/or ensure that care plans are available for clients as appropriate; visit clients as required and update care plans as appropriate. Supervise and support unlicensed employees to ensure compliance with all federal and provincial legislated standards of practice as well as company policies and procedures. Lead or assist with the integration of client satisfaction initiatives; ensure that all referred client concerns and complaints are satisfactorily addressed and documented in a timely manner. Assist the Client Service Coordinator in the coordination of services. Coordinate the in-service education program for Field employees and maintain appropriate records. Lead or assist with the implementation of Modified Work Programs for Field employees. Participate in business development as appropriate; assist with the development of contractual agreements for client care and service as requested. Promote Bayshore through participation in local healthcare or business committees as well as community events. Complete other tasks as requested. Education

Graduation from an accredited Nursing Program; current registration in good standing with the provincial regulating body. Current CPR certification Experience

At least five years of recent experience with progressive supervisory responsibilities, as a Nursing Supervisor, preferably in a community setting. Strong track record in leading the development and evaluation of training programs; demonstrated ability to handle all aspects of people management and interpret company policies and procedures; experience in business development preferred. Other attributes and requirements

Exceptional interpersonal skills and ability to handle difficult situations in an objective consistent format; ability to work independently and effectively lead a team; above average report writing and communication skills with both Field and Administrative employees; valid driver’s license and auto insurance, solid knowledge of the principles, practices, and methods of community nursing and service delivery to clients as well as program development, implementation and evaluation. Clear police clearance, with vulnerable sector screening and a negativeTB test are required.
